搜索到与相关的文章
数据库相关

SQL 语句:order by 和group by 语句的注意点:

ORDERBY:当使用ORDERBY子句时,多数情况下指定的排列序列都是选择列,但是排序列也可以不是选择列。但是如果在SELECT子句中使用了DISTINCT关键字,则排序列就必须是选择列了,否则会报错。GROUPBY:告诉数据库如何将查询出的数据进行分组,然后数据库才知道将组处理函数作用于已经分好的组。注意点:1、组处理函数只能出现在选择列表,ORDERBY子句,HAVING子句中,而不能出现在WHERE子句和GROUPBY子句中2、除了COUNT(*)

系统 2019-08-12 01:53:35 2564

数据库相关

书写一个程序,可以根据用户的选择,分别运算圆

#include#definePI3.14voidmain(){intnum;printf("请选择您要执行的操作:1.计算圆形面积2.长方形面积3.三角形面积\n");scanf("%d",&num);switch(num){case1:{doubler,area;printf("请输入圆形的半径:\n");scanf("%lf",&r);area=PI*r*r;printf("圆形面积为:%.2lf\n",area);}break;c

系统 2019-08-12 01:51:44 2564

各行各业

MyBatis学习之路之configuration配置

1.首先讲解的是MyBatis核心配置文件configuration.xml的配置一个完整的configuration.xml配置顺序如下:1properties,settings,typeAliases,typeHandlers,objectFactory,objectWrapperFactory,plugins,environments,databaseIdProvider,mappers.如果没有按照上面的标签顺序来配置,编译器会提示Theconte

系统 2019-08-12 01:33:36 2564

各行各业

cygwin的安装使用

Cygwin是一个用于Windows的类UNIXshell环境。它由两个组件组成:一个UNIXAPI库,它模拟UNIX操作系统提供的许多特性;以及Bashshell的改写版本和许多UNIX实用程序,它们提供大家熟悉的UNIX命令行界面。前一个组件是一个Windows动态链接库(DLL)。后一个组件是一组基于CygwinDLL的程序,其中许多是用未经修改的UNIX源代码编译的。它们合在一起提供大家熟悉的UNIX环境。这篇文章我们要安装Cygwin,讨论它的命

系统 2019-08-12 01:33:34 2564

各行各业

QT 4.5.2 嵌入式开发平台的搭建

QT4.5.2嵌入式开发平台的搭建系统环境:ubuntu9.04编译环境:crosstool0.43安装后生成4.1版本的arm-linux-GCC在配置之前,sudoapt-getinstallbuild-essential来安装基本的开发环境Qtx11(源码安装)安装准备建议直接下二进制程序安装。1.安装依赖的库,你也可以不转,再安装出错的时候补上。sudoapt-getinstalllibxrender-devlibxrandr-devlibxcur

系统 2019-08-12 01:32:40 2564

各行各业

第二人生的源码分析(111)脚本的综合分析(1)

当语法分析一个脚本完成时,那么就会把整个脚本的分析结果保存起来,在第二人生里把脚本的结果保存到那里呢?现在就来分析这个问题,先来看看语法分析的文件里,有如下的代码:#001case3:#002#line277"indra.y"#003{#004(yyval.script)=newLLScriptScript(NULL,(yyvsp[(1)-(1)].state));#005gAllocationManager->addAllocation((yyval.s

系统 2019-08-12 01:32:35 2564

各行各业

辉哥opencv学习之路【一】——前言

介绍opencv介绍自行百度,走好不送!由于opencv的资料不是很多,所以对于新手有很多很蛋痛的问题,所以准备写下自己学习opencv的经验,让别人少走弯路这里我也是零基础学习opencv所以水平有限,高手请绕行,走好不送!我学习opencv主要用于图像识别和手势识别,在后期还会重点学习移动平台上的图像识别和手势识别由于平时课业繁忙,所以博客只能不定期更新,往志同道合的可以加我QQ大家一起探讨,当然发邮件也行联系方式:279291014@qq.com辉哥

系统 2019-08-12 01:32:05 2564

Python

Python库Pandas《Pandas Cookbook》第05章 BOOL

这是书籍《PandasCookbook》书籍第05章的代码复现,所有代码运行在JupyterNotebook上,原讲解地址是:https://www.jianshu.com/p/d67080f59b06我上传代码的github地址是:https://github.com/Asunqingwen/PandasCookbook.gitgithub上有该书中用到的data,里面代码会不定期更新(因为工作原因,时间不定),直到本书学习完成!相比原讲解,会穿插一些自

系统 2019-09-27 17:52:02 2563

Python

python3.6根据m3u8下载mp4视频

需要下载某网站的视频,chrome浏览器按F12打开开发者模式,发现视频链接是以"blob:http"开头的链接,打开这个链接后找不到网页,网上查了下,找到了下载方法,在这里做个记录,如果有错误,欢迎指出。程序在Windows10下运行,不过Linux应该也没问题。使用到的有re模块,requests模块和Crypto模块,其中requests模块和Crypto模块如果没安装可以使用pip命令安装。(Crypto模块安装感觉比较坑,我是从anaconda里

系统 2019-09-27 17:49:19 2563

Python

Python中进行None判断时,为什么用is而不是==

「is和None区别在哪里」is比较的是对象标识符,用来检查对象的标识符是否一致,即两个对象在内存中的地址是否一致。在使用aisb的时候,相当于是做id(a)==id(b)判断。==比较两个对象的值是否相等,相当于调用__eq__()方法,即a==b等同于a.__eq__(b)。「进行None判断时,为什么用is」▍这在PEP8中有所规定"ComparisonstosingletonslikeNoneshouldalwaysbedonewith'is'or

系统 2019-09-27 17:49:15 2563